WebDec 17, 2024 · Hollosep ®, a hollow fiber RO membrane module that Toyobo started marking in 1979, has densely packed hollow fibers and a high filtering capability. It is made of cellulose triacetate, which exhibits excellent chlorine resistance, making it easier to clean the membrane for stable use.

WebWhile viable brine concentration technologies exist, current methods are often inefficient. In this thesis, a model is developed to simulate Counterflow Reverse Osmosis (CFRO), a membrane-based, pressure-driven brine concentration technology.
